Average Skiing Costs in North Myrtle Beach

Lift tickets typically cost $50 to $200 per day depending on the resort. Equipment rental runs $40 to $80 per day. Group lessons cost $50 to $150. Multi-day passes and season passes significantly reduce per-day costs.

Tickets, Rentals, and Lessons in North Myrtle Beach

Buy lift tickets online in advance for discounts. Renting gear is cheaper than buying for occasional skiers. Beginners benefit from group lessons that include lift access and rental packages. Season passes pay off for frequent visitors.
